- Heavy-duty construction: Made of cold rolled steel to provide strength and durability for demanding trailer applications.
- Compatibility: Designed specifically for 5,300 pound axles, ensuring a perfect fit and reliable performance.
- U-bolt size: Intended for use with 3/8 inch diameter U-bolts on 2 inch axles, facilitating secure attachment of trailer springs.
- Essential trailer component: Helps maintain proper alignment and stability of trailer springs, contributing to safer towing.
